NH RINDGE — Rindge Conservation Commission approves $700 annual GIS license renewal to support natural resource mapping. The commission voted 9-0 to fund the expenditure from the Conservation Fund despite noting that the annual membership fee increased from $550 to $700. Commissioners Dickler and Rogers were appointed to serve on an Earth Day 2026 program committee, with planning meetings set to begin January 25.
The commission reviewed its 2026 work priorities and tabled the UNH/NHACC Landscape Scale Project to the next meeting.
